Position: Senior Industrial Electrician

Location: Muskegon

Pay: $47-$50 p/h

Shift: 3rd shift, Monday - Friday


Our client, a leading industrial manufacturer, is seeking a Senior Industrial Electrician to join their team. This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ced professional to play a vital role in maintaining and improving advanced electrical systems within a dynamic production environment.


Key Responsibilities:

  • Maintain, troubleshoot, and repair electrical systems across the facility.
  • Ensure compliance with workplace safety standards and industry regulations.
  • Diagnose and fix electrical faults on motors, furnaces, hydraulic systems, and automated equipment.
  • Conduct maintenance and repairs on overhead cranes, hoists, and production machinery.
  • Read and interpret electrical schematics and wiring diagrams.
  • Install, upgrade, and modify electrical components and control panels.
  • Execute conduit runs and electrical cabinet layouts efficiently.
  • Lead projects focused on system improvements and process optimization.
  • Mentor and support junior electricians and apprentices.
  • Utilize PLCs, including Allen Bradley Rockwell Software (RS Logix 5, RS Logix 500, RS Linx), PLC-5, and SLC500 hardware.
  • Operate forklifts, articulating boom lifts, and scissor lifts (training and certification provided by our client's safety team).
  • Document maintenance activities and complete work orders using digital systems.

Requirements:

  • High school diploma or GED (required).
  • Certification as a Master Electrician, Technical Trade School diploma, or an Associate's Degree in Electrical or Electronics (preferred).
  • Minimum of 10 years of industrial electrical maintenance experience.
  • Strong knowledge of electrical systems up to 480 volts.
  • Experience working with PLC controls and troubleshooting electrical components.
  • Proficiency in using electrical diagnostic tools (e.g., motor testing, sensor troubleshooting, solenoid testing).
  • Familiarity with electronic instrumentation such as temperature controllers, chart recorders, I/P and P/I converters, and variable frequency drives.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ced environment.
  • Must provide own personal hand tools.
